What is a Deep Cleaning? Westermeier Martin Dental Care from wmsmile.com Are you due for a dentist appointment but dreading the thought of a deep cleaning? Don't worry, we've got you covered! In this article, we'll explore what a deep cleaning at the dentist entails and why it's an important part of maintaining your oral health. When it comes to dental hygiene, many people struggle with issues like gum disease, tartar buildup, and bad breath. These common problems can be caused by poor oral hygiene habits, genetics, or certain medical conditions. If left untreated, they can lead to more serious dental issues like tooth decay and tooth loss. A deep cleaning, also known as scaling and root planing, is a dental procedure that goes beyond a regular cleaning. It involves removing plaque, tartar, and bacteria from below the gumline and smoothing the roots of your teeth to prevent further buildup. This thorough cleaning helps to eliminate infection and inflammation in the gums...
